Marcelo Bielsa makes worrying admission about Leeds’s Tyler Roberts

Marcelo Bielsa has admitted, in comments reported by Leeds Live, that he does not know when Tyler Roberts will be back fit for Leeds United.

Roberts has endured a frustrating season. He did not make his first appearance of the campaign until late September, and he has featured just 11 times in total.

His most recent appearance came in the stunning 5-4 win against Birmingham City in December.

Bielsa suggested that Roberts could have been risked when Leeds faced West Brom on New Year’s Day (via Leeds Live), seemingly hinting that his most recent problem was not too serious.

However, it appears that the Wales international has since suffered a setback.

Ahead of Saturday’s clash with Queens Park Rangers, Bielsa conceded that Roberts has joined Adam Forshaw in being sidelined with a problem that makes a return date impossible to set.

“No,” he said, as reported by Leeds Live, when asked if Roberts is okay. “Forshaw and Tyler Roberts, we don’t know when they are returning.”

Leeds have had to deal with not having Roberts available for much of this season. But Bielsa’s comments will come as a big blow to many.

The 21-year-old was looking superb towards the end of last season before injury meant that he missed the end of the campaign.

And he provided a reminder of his quality in the reverse fixture against Saturday’s opponents. He scored the opening goal in the 2-0 win back in November.

And with Leeds lacking striker options right now, Roberts’s absence will be tough for all parties.
